Hinesville Turf Conditions

Hinesville sits on coastal plain sandy soil, which drains fast but doesn't hold nutrients the way clay does. For commercial turf, that's actually an advantage—you won't deal with standing water pooling on your parking lot medians or around building foundations after heavy rain. The tradeoff is that sandy soil compacts differently than loam, so our installation process accounts for proper base preparation to prevent settling over time. Summer sun is intense in Liberty County, and commercial properties often have large open areas with minimal shade. We recommend turf blades rated for high UV exposure and heavy foot traffic, especially if your location sees daily visitor flow or employee movement. Downtown Hinesville properties sometimes have narrower lots with mature oak coverage, which actually extends turf life by reducing heat stress. Fort Stewart-area commercial sites tend to be larger, which means we're usually working with equipment access and faster installation timelines. Wind exposure is moderate here, so we don't need to over-anchor perimeter seams the way coastal installers do further east. Sandy soil also means your base can be thinner and more cost-effective without compromising performance.

What's the maintenance difference between natural grass and artificial turf at a commercial property?

Natural grass demands mowing every week during growing season, fertilizing, irrigation, and weed control—easily $150–300 monthly. Artificial turf needs occasional rinsing and debris removal. In Hinesville's sandy soil and summer heat, you'll save roughly 70% on maintenance costs annually, plus eliminate watering bills during dry spells.
